Jeremiah 33 | Would you agree that prayer is often the most talked about and least practiced aspect of the Christian life?

Perhaps you’re like me and you have experienced the power of passionate and audacious prayer, and you have the desire to make this a regular habit in your personal walk with the Lord, but you tend to lack the commitment to do so. In a lot of ways, this reminds me of trying to fit into those jeans that, before the holidays, weren’t so tight. But somehow, I never seem to be able to keep the motivation to wake up early and hit the treadmill in order to lose some of the “hindrances” of my previously comfortable jeans.

To be honest, I don’t need to be told to pray more passionately to the Lord, just like I don't need a scale to remind myself that I need to exercise. What I need is MOTIVATION.

In this week's text, God provides us with some of the greatest motivation we could ever dream of in order to awaken our hearts again to the powerful effects of prayer.
